Subject: Handover — config hot-reload watcher

Taking over from me tonight: the Mossgate hot-reload watcher has been flapping since Tuesday. It picks up changes to `gateway.toml` correctly, but roughly one reload in twenty leaves stale rate-limit values in memory until a full restart. I've added a checksum log line so you can spot it quickly — grep for "reload-mismatch". Mitigation is a rolling restart of the affected pod; takes about two minutes. If it worsens overnight, loop in the platform team.

alerts address for kafof-bagag: kasael@olvarqdyn.corp

If the AuditGlass log viewer returns empty result sets during the weekly sync demo, first confirm the ingestion lag metric is under five minutes; anything higher means the indexer is behind and no credential change will help. If lag is normal, the viewer has almost certainly lost its session with the Bramwick query service and needs re-authentication. Restart the viewer pod with the refreshed service credential, verifying the scope includes read-audit. The current query-service key is recorded immediately below.

app token of fajop-fahif = qvz4-AnML

**Postmortem timeline — Farelight pricing experiment**

14:22 — On-call paged after checkout conversions dropped sharply on the Farelight platform. Investigation showed the ticket-pricing experiment had begun serving the treatment price to 100% of traffic instead of the intended 10% split, due to a misconfigured rollout flag pushed earlier that afternoon. Experiment was halted at 14:41 and prices reverted. The deploy responsible was identified by the token recorded below.

session token of fadug-hahap = htk3_554

Runbook: Pennywheel payments, flaky integration tests. If the sandbox ledger desyncs, tests fail intermittently on settlement checks. Re-seed the ledger via the reset job; do not retry blindly. Reset requires the recovery account, which new hires won't have mapped yet. Unlock it from the Pennywheel recovery console, then enter the passphrase shown below.

unlock words, fahof-tawif: fenwyn-istath